Q

What is a transgenic organism?

A

An organism carrying recombinant DNA

Q

What is recombinant DNA?

A

Genetic material from different sources combined to a single DNA molecule

Q

Why is Taq polymerase used in PCR?

A

It synthesizes new DNA and it is thermostable, working at high temperatures

Q

How does Sanger sequencing work?

A

A pool of normal NTPs and tagged NTPs are present. When synthesis occurs, either a normal NTP will be picked up or a ddNTP which terminates the sequence. The fragements are then read from smallest to largest according to the color tags.
